"A Beautiful Mind" is a biographical drama film that portrays the life of mathematician John Nash, who struggles with schizophrenia. It explores themes of genius, mental illness, and the impact of love and support on personal challenges. The film combines elements of biography, psychological drama, and romance, highlighting both Nash's intellectual achievements and his battles with mental health. Directed by Ron Howard, it emphasizes the complexity of the human mind and the quest for understanding and acceptance.

Yes, "A Beautiful Mind" raises several ethical questions, particularly regarding the representation of mental illness and the treatment of individuals with schizophrenia. The film dramatizes the life of John Nash, which can lead to misunderstandings about the nature of his condition and the stigma surrounding it. Additionally, the portrayal of his hallucinations and the impact on his relationships prompts discussions about the ethics of privacy and consent in mental health treatment. Overall, the film invites viewers to consider the balance between artistic interpretation and the responsibility to accurately depict real-life struggles.

In the Bible, examples of mental illness include King Saul's episodes of distress and paranoia, Nebuchadnezzar's period of madness, and the demon-possessed man in the New Testament. These individuals are portrayed as suffering from spiritual afflictions that are ultimately healed through divine intervention.
